Choosing the Right Window Material for Your Croom, MD Home


Selecting the best window frame material involves balancing aesthetics, performance, maintenance, and cost. Here’s a comparison to help Croom, MD homeowners decide:

  • Vinyl Windows: Pros: Most affordable option, excellent energy efficiency (with multi-chambered frames and insulation), very low maintenance (no painting needed), resistant to rot and insects, available in various colors.Cons: Limited color customization long-term (can't be repainted easily), appearance may not suit all architectural styles (especially historic Croom, MD homes), potential for expansion/contraction in extreme temperatures.Best For: Budget-conscious homeowners, low-maintenance preference, excellent thermal performance.
  • Wood Windows:Pros: Beautiful, classic aesthetic appeal, excellent natural insulator, can be painted or stained any color to match decor, adds traditional charm popular in many Croom, MD neighborhoods.Cons: Highest maintenance requirement (needs regular painting/staining to prevent rot, warping, insects), typically the most expensive option, susceptible to moisture damage if not maintained.Best For: Historic renovations, homeowners desiring customizable colors and natural beauty, willing to perform regular maintenance.
  • Fiberglass Windows:Pros: Extremely strong and durable, minimal expansion/contraction with Croom, MD temperature swings (maintains seals), highly energy efficient, low maintenance, can be painted, mimics the look of wood well in some styles.Cons: Generally more expensive than vinyl, fewer manufacturers and style options compared to vinyl or wood.Best For: Homeowners seeking maximum durability and energy efficiency with low maintenance, suitable for extreme Croom, MD climates, modern or traditional styles.
  • Composite Windows: (Often a blend of wood fibers and polymers)Pros: Offers some of the beauty of wood with better durability and lower maintenance, good energy efficiency.Cons: Can be expensive, newer technology with less long-term history than other materials.Consider your priorities for cost, appearance, upkeep, and energy efficiency in Croom, MD's climate. Croom is an unincorporated community and census-designated place in Southern Prince George's County, Maryland, United States. As of the 2020 census it had a population of 2,720. Croom largely consists of former tobacco farms and forests converted to Washington bedroom subdivisions such as nearby Marlton. The main (Jug Bay Natural Area) part of Patuxent River Park is in Croom.
